CC's Set

 
   

BAND

 
   

CC Coletti

 
   

Anthony Krizan-Lead guitar

 
   

Steve Deacutis - Lead guitar

 
   

TJ Jablonski - Bass guitar

 
   

John Hummel - Drums

 
       

 With fellow Meat Loaf band members Mark Alexander (Keyboards) Dave Luther (Sax) Kasim Sulton (Bass)

   

 

 
   

 
   
You're Taking It Hard
Fast Lane Addiction
Shine On Me
What's Your Problem
Gimme Shelter - with Kasim
Diamond Ring
Piece Of My Heart
You Were My Angel
Tallahatchie Bridge
 
       

This was an amazing show. First time I'd seen CC with a band. It was great to see some of that band made up of NLE members. CC played 6 of her own songs and 3 covers: Gimme Shelter (with Kas on bass) Tallahatchie Bridge and Piece Of My Heart.
